How Many Radians in a Right Angle?
クイックアンサー
There are π/2 (approximately 1.5708) radians in a right angle.
90° = π/2 ≈ 1.5708 radians
変換の理解
A right angle of 90° equals exactly π/2 radians ≈ 1.5708 radians. The sine of a right angle is 1 and the cosine is 0. Right angles appear constantly in geometry, construction, and navigation.
